Java
基础知识
01概述
02变量
03运算符
04程序控制语句
05数组
06面向对象编程
07代码练习
08重载
09作用域
10构造方法&构造器
11this
12包
13修饰符
14封装
15继承
16super
17覆盖&重写
18多态
19零钱通项目
20类变量&类方法
21抽象类
22接口
23内部类
24枚举
25泛型
26常用API
27lambda表达式
28正则表达式
29异常
30File&IO流
31日志技术
32多线程
33网络编程
-
+
首页
24枚举
## 概述 > 什么是枚举 枚举是一种特殊的类 > 格式 ``` 修饰符 enum 枚举类名{ 名称1,名称2,...; 其他成员 } ``` > 特点  - 枚举类的第一行只能罗列名称,名称都是常量,并且每个常量记住的都是枚举类的一个对象 - 枚举类的构造器都是私有的,因此,枚举类对外不能创建对象 - 枚举都是最终类,不可以被继承 - 枚举类中,从第二行开始,可以定义类的其他成员变量 - 编译器为枚举类新增加了几种方法,并且枚举类都是继承:Java.lang.Enum类,从enum类也会继承到一些方法 > 场景 - 用来表示一组信息,然后用来进行参数的传输 实例:选择性别后,展示不同的信息 main ```java package com.xbxaq.enum_; public class Test { public static void main(String[] args) { check(A.BOY); } public static void check(A sex){ switch (sex){ case BOY: System.out.println("游戏信息"); break; case GIRL: System.out.println("风景信息"); break; } } } ``` A ```java package com.xbxaq.enum_; public enum A { BOY,GIRL; } ```
毛林
2025年9月7日 12:13
转发文档
收藏文档
上一篇
下一篇
手机扫码
复制链接
手机扫一扫转发分享
复制链接
Markdown文件
PDF文档(打印)
分享
链接
类型
密码
更新密码